Protective Effect of Coffee:
Recent scientific research has established an intriguing relationship between coffee consumption and reduced death rates. Numerous studies have consistently shown that coffee drinkers have a reduced risk of developing several chronic conditions, including cardiovascular disease, type 2 diabetes, liver disease, Parkinson's disease, and certain types of cancer. While the exact mechanisms responsible for these benefits are still being studied, researchers have identified several potential factors that contribute to coffee's protective effect.

Antioxidants and Bioactive Compounds:
Coffee is a complex beverage containing various bioactive compounds and antioxidants. Chief among these are polyphenols, powerful antioxidants known to combat inflammation and oxidative stress, both of which contribute to the development of chronic diseases. Chlorogenic acid, another prominent compound in coffee, has been associated with a reduced risk of type 2 diabetes and cardiovascular disease. In addition, coffee contains vitamins B2 and B3, as well as minerals such as magnesium and potassium, which can contribute to overall health.

Metabolic Health and Disease Prevention:
Studies have consistently shown an inverse relationship between coffee consumption and the risk of developing type 2 diabetes. The bioactive compounds of coffee, particularly chlorogenic acid and caffeine, have been found to increase insulin sensitivity, regulate blood sugar levels and inhibit glucose absorption, contributing to a reduced risk of diabetes. In addition, coffee has been associated with a lower incidence of metabolic syndrome, a set of conditions that increase the risk of heart disease, stroke and type 2 diabetes.

Cardiovascular health:
Regular coffee consumption has also been associated with a reduced risk of cardiovascular disease, including heart disease and stroke. The polyphenols and antioxidants found in coffee exhibit anti-inflammatory properties, helping to protect against arterial damage and the formation of blood clots. In addition, coffee further contributes to cardiovascular health by showing the potential to lower levels of certain inflammatory markers and improve blood vessel function.

Liver Protection:
Numerous studies have consistently shown that coffee drinkers have a lower risk of liver diseases, including liver cirrhosis, liver cancer, and nonalcoholic fatty liver disease. The bioactive compounds of coffee have been found to reduce liver inflammation, inhibit fat accumulation and even reduce the risk of liver fibrosis. These findings highlight the potential of coffee to promote liver health and prevent liver-related ailments.

Neuroprotective Effects:
Emerging research suggests that coffee consumption may offer neuroprotective effects, particularly in reducing the risk of neurodegenerative diseases such as Parkinson's and Alzheimer's. The caffeine and antioxidants in coffee have been shown to protect brain cells from damage, reduce the formation of harmful protein clumps and improve cognitive function. While more research is needed, these findings provide intriguing insights into coffee's potential role in brain health.
